Aquatic venues operating under RLSS UK guidance are expected to maintain regular in-service training for lifeguards and rescue-trained staff — not just at qualification or renewal, but as an ongoing part of operational safety management. That training needs to be documented, structured and traceable.
As an RLSS Approved Training Provider, Bluewatch Training can work directly with venue managers and aquatic coordinators to provide planned ongoing staff training sessions, RLSS-aligned training content, training registers and qualification-expiry awareness — for individual sites or across multiple venues.
This is separate from initial qualification courses. It is the ongoing training layer that sits between qualifications and keeps staff sharp, confident and ready for audit, inspection or incident.

The RLSS UK online training platform allows managers to view qualification information, digital wall charts, training history, uploaded training registers and indicators showing when staff qualifications are approaching expiry. CPD certificates are available where RLSS UK advertised training plans are followed.
Bluewatch Training can provide ongoing training support for staff holding any of the following RLSS UK qualifications — or a combination, where a venue operates mixed teams.
National Pool Lifeguard Qualification — ongoing pool rescue and emergency response practice for qualified pool lifeguards.
National Vocational Beach Lifeguard Qualification — ongoing skills maintenance for qualified beach lifeguards.
Open Water Lifeguard Qualification — ongoing readiness for open-water lifeguards at lakes, reservoirs and inland water venues.
National Rescue Award for Swimming Teachers and Coaches — ongoing rescue and emergency response practice for qualified swim teachers and coaches.
Swimming Pool Emergency Rescue Award — ongoing rescue readiness for venue staff responsible for pool emergency response.
EFAW, FAW, Paediatric First Aid, AED and Anaphylaxis Management — first aid training and CPR refreshers for first-aider staff.
